For I am the LORD your God. Consecrate yourselves therefore, and be holy, for I am holy.
The book of Leviticus has 37 references in the ESV which contain the phrase, "For I am the LORD your God" or a variant thereof. It is not an exaggeration to suggest that the entire book should be read as a treatise on how to respond in acknowledgment of the Lordship of the LORD, God, the Almighty. Every sentence should be read as an instruction about how His people are to demonstrate their love for the LORD or their neighbors. And to do so in gratitude for His mercy that has redeemed us.
